A cannonball of mass 1kg is shot vertically upward from the top of a building with an unknown velocity v0(m/sec). After 2 seconds, the ball reaches its maximum height 30 meters from the ground. Neglecting the air resistance and taking the gravitational acceleration g to be 10(m/sec2), find the height of the building. |
|
Answer» t FIND the initial velocity of the cannonball, after that apply displacement formula to get the HEIGHT reached above the BUILDING, then subtract that height from 30M |
